                        Replacing the Display Assembly     1. Follow the instructions in Before You Begin.         2. Place the display assembly in position and replace the screw near the left hinge that secures the display assembly to the computer base.         3. Place the display grounding cable over the screw hole and replace the display cable grounding screw.         4. Connect the display cable to the connector on the system board.         5. Follow the instructions in Before You Begin.         2. Place the display panel brackets in position.         3. Replace the four screws (two on each side) that secure the display panel brackets to the display panel.
